On average across the year,
no, Bakersfield, California is not hotter than
Indio, California
.
Bakersfield,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F and Indio, California has an average temperature of 23°C/73°F.
Bakersfield, California's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 38°C/100°F, which is not hotter than Indio, California's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 42°C/108°F).
On average across the year, yes, Bakersfield, California is colder than Indio, California . Bakersfield, California has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F and Indio, California has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Bakersfield, California has more rain than
Indio, California. Bakersfield, California has an average annual rainfall of 150mm and Indio, California has an average annual rainfall of 69mm.
Bakersfield, California's wettest month is March, with an average monthly rainfall of 30mm, which is wetter than Indio, California's wettest month (January, with an average monthly rainfall of 12mm).
The midpoint of Bakersfield, California is approximately 196 miles (316km) north west of Indio, California.

Yes, Bakersfield is more populated than Indio.
Bakersfield has a population of 373,640 and Indio has a population of 87,533
which means that Bakersfield has 286,107 more people than Indio.
That makes Bakersfield 4 times more populated than Indio.
